Some bugfixes/added errors, convert most to not use simple_passthrough

This commit is contained in:
Nathan Braswell
2016-04-30 15:38:28 -04:00
parent d126cbf24b
commit 7aa1d9983b
77 changed files with 260 additions and 600 deletions

View File

@@ -1,7 +1,7 @@
import simple_print:*
import io:*
fun main(): int {
simple_print::println("Spam");
io::println("Spam");
var x: int = 4;
x += 3;
x++;
@@ -10,16 +10,16 @@ fun main(): int {
var q :int = z+z;
var q2:int = z*3;
var q3:int = y + y;
simple_print::println(q3);
simple_print::println(z);
simple_print::println(q);
io::println(q3);
io::println(z);
io::println(q);
for (var i:int = 0; i < 20; i++;) z++;
if (z > 20) simple_print::println("We'll find out.");
simple_print::println(z);
if (z > 20) io::println("We'll find out.");
io::println(z);
var boolean = false
if ( z > 20 && !boolean)
simple_print::println("woo not")
simple_print::println('b' == 'a')
io::println("woo not")
io::println('b' == 'a')
println(3|5)
println(3^5)
println(3&5)